Fantasia will star in a new unscripted VH1 reality show, scheduled to begin in 2010. We gotta ask why - and we only ask because we love Fantasia, and have the utmost respect for her enormous talent. Isn't this something less gifted people do to boost their careers? It's kinda like, if you're a standup with a funny routine, you don't need to be a prop comic. Look, this is a list of what Fantasia's done already, just on the merits of her talent: 1 American Idol win. 9 Grammy Nominations. Star on Broadway in The Color Purple. Bestselling autobiography. Star of a Lifetime original movie based on her life. It's true that her music hasn't sold like Kelly Clarkson's or Carrie Underwood's, but she's no Taylor Hicks, either. She's doing great. All right, here's the counterargument, from executive producer Randy Barbato:
Fantasia's life has been an open book, but at 24 years old, her story has just begun...Now that it has found a home at VHI, we look forward to smashing expectations and revealing the fresh, funny and unexpected side of this one-of-a-kind country girl and superstar.
Yeah, okay. We'll take a peek. But we mean this as a compliment, not an insult: we're most interested in Fantasia Barrino when she performs.
